Phoenix in August you could run almost straight water which would help bring your temps down. Maybe a 90 to 10 ratio so you have some rust inhibitors from the antifreeze. Antifreeze has poorer heat transfer properties then water, meaning water will take heat from the motor better.

Another thing to consider is a restrictor. It sounds like it will hurt, but it actually helps slow the flow which means more heat is transferred from the block to the coolant and in turn longer for the coolant to cool in the radiator. Got the info from this guy and it should help regulate your cooling (less drastic ups and downs).
